Invaders use mortars and antitank grenade launchers to fire at Ukrainian positions near Avdiivka

Today, April 2, the armed formations of the Russian Federation have violated ceasefire four times in the Joint Forces Operation (JFO) area in Donbas.

Ukrainian Defense Ministry spokesman Maksym Prauta said this at a briefing on Thursday, an Ukrinform correspondent reports.

“In the morning, the enemy fired three 82mm mines at the Ukrainian defenders of Pisky (11km north-west of Donetsk) and six 120mm mines at the Joint Forces positions near Pavlopol (25km north-west of Mariupol). The invaders also used mounted and hand-held antitank grenade launchers and heavy machine guns to shell the Ukrainian positions outside Avdiivka (17km north of Donetsk),” the spokesman said.

The Ukrainian military took the necessary measures to suppress the activity of the invaders, using weapons not banned under the Minsk agreements.

According to available information, no casualties among the Ukrainian military have been reported, Prauta added.
